Transaction 3e0ccaaabdaea45e19a8c6a4afc5493f60791bead9c9f63b3ce7641475ddd280

block
3897e2e57cb60c51d27450c3bc7480827c4f70e1d526ad3907e6086f6d91c5e6

1 Input

51 Outputs